logo

Output 0343913243c0879240c7676de21db8315ae59f6827ec8d4e6b4957f0157bcaf0:0

value
540776
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e56c81b0f32c067be3a3d15599a3cb56051aa7f OP_EQUALVERIFY OP_CHECKSIG
address
16gcrbAqdHRyn93DDhtW8cECnyTHMshzAU
transaction
0343913243c0879240c7676de21db8315ae59f6827ec8d4e6b4957f0157bcaf0